Mercedes dealt with setback for 2019 engine

Mercedes had the perfect season in 2018, winning both the drivers and the constructors championship.

Their engine and package is currently better than their closest rival Ferrari, but for a long time during the 2018 season, it was believed that Ferrari had the superior package.

Therefore Mercedes will be putting in that bit of extra effort this season to ensure that their engine and overall package is superior to Ferrari going into the first race of the season in Melbourne.

Toto Wolff has explained that the team is setting ambitious targets for itself, especially because rumours suggest that other teams are going to come out really strong next season.

“There is a tremendous development race that is happened as we speak,” said Wolff.

“Finding downforce, reducing drag and of course the engine is a very important part, adding more horsepower to the engine.

“So we are setting ourselves really ambitious targets. We have actually increased the targets six weeks ago because we heard some rumours that others were doing well.” he added.

While Mercedes are working hard on their overall package, they have been dealt with a setback, as their new concept hasn’t delivered up to the mark.

“We’ve had some good weeks in the wind tunnel,” he said.

“We’ve had a little bit of a setback on the engine side where we believed the new concept would deliver a little bit more. But these guys are very ambitious like all of us and so I’m optimistic.

“We will know when the first qualifying session gets underway in Melbourne, this is the moment where everybody shows their cards.” he added.

While Mercedes should be able to recover from this setback, Ferrari will be hoping that this ‘new concept’ of Mercedes does not quite work out.
